Ingredients (6 portions)

Basic:

Salt (pinch) 0.15 tsp
Sugar 225 g
Orange zest 0.5 tsp
Wheat flour 225 g
Butter 225 g
Chicken eggs 4 pc
Vanilla sugar 7 g

Recipe instructions

Step 1

Step 1
How to knead the dough for cupcakes? Prepare the indicated products. The main condition for a successful result is that all products must be at room temperature. Sift the flour first to saturate it with oxygen. Thanks to this, the cupcakes will turn out more tender and fluffy. Rinse the orange well, dry it and grate the zest from it. Orange zest can be replaced with lemon zest. Prepare a muffin pan. Turn on the oven to preheat to 170 degrees.

Step 2

Step 2
In a deep bowl, beat softened butter with salt, sugar and vanilla sugar into a fluffy mass. The sugar should almost dissolve, so you can use fine sugar or powdered sugar to speed up the process.

Step 3

Step 3
Without stopping beating, add one egg at a time, mixing the dough thoroughly each time.

Step 4

Step 4
Add orange zest to the dough and mix thoroughly.

Step 5

Step 5
Add flour in small portions and mix everything thoroughly each time. Beat the dough until all the flour has been added. The cake batter is ready.

Step 6

Step 6
To make small muffins, you can use paper capsules (without them, grease the pan with oil). Pour the finished dough into the molds, filling them 2/3 full. For a large cake, line the pan with baking paper or grease with vegetable oil.

Step 7

Step 7
Bake the cupcakes in the preheated oven for 20 — 25 minutes. Check doneness with a wooden skewer — it should come out dry from the middle of the cake. Bake a large cake for 60 — 80 minutes. Do not open the oven for the first 20-30 minutes.
